Abstract:The incidence rate of insomnia is increasing year by year, causing great harm to patients’ physical and mental health. Acoustic stimulation technology has attracted more and more attention because of its safe, non-invasive, closed-loop automation and family-oriented characteristics. This review mainly focuses on the research progress of voice therapy for insomnia, such as music therapy and pink noise therapy, which will provide a new non-invasive regulation way for the therapy of insomnia. |
